Learning About Hospitality and Then Some
If hotel management is your passion, many programs are available and designed to prepare you for management positions in the hospitality industry. At the Boston Univeristy School of Hospitality Administration, for instance, students are taught about hospitality in conjunction with a variety of liberal arts and management courses. This way, they will be able to hone in on their hospitality strengths, while developing a well-rounded educational background that will prepare them for multiple challenges you might face as a career professional.
“Critical thinking, clear expression and problem-solving are all essential skills for success in the business world,” explains James T. Stamas, school dean.
Beyond the classroom, students in this program can also accumulate credit hours out in the field experiencing the career hands-on. From internships aborad in London, Paris, Sydney and other international cities to working right in Boston and throughout the United States, students can become familiar with what they’ll see once they’re out of school.
Hospitality School Perks
Aside from learning the tricks of the hospitality trade at hospitality management schools, students can also take advantage of the field’s many perks. For instance, students at the Boston University School of Hospitality Management formed the Diner’s Club. Membership enables students interested in exploring local restaurants to get a first-hand look at what it takes to establish a winning eatery. After a tour, they hold informal discussions with restaurant owners and managers about their meals. “This gives valuable insight into the operations of a successful restaurant,” Stamas points out.
